The Rockets need another guard (unless you like Porter as the point guard). Ivey is the best guard in this draft, and has the type of skill set to be a high end scorer one on one or as a shooter/finisher. He is a better playmaker than given credit for because he is on a team where there is HORRIBLE spacing and he plays with another point guard already. He is a good passer, he has excellent body control and he has shown passing when the floor opens up.... he also is deadly in transition and would work well with Green in that way - he also can guard bigger guards that bother Green..... I think he is a pretty good fit for the Rockets.... but I also know that some doubt his play making..... I do not, I think he will be a solid passing combo guard.
